F*ck That's Delicious season 3 episode 1, titled "Queens: A Food Thugs Paradise," takes viewers on a journey through the culturally diverse and vibrant Queens borough in New York City. Host and rapper Action Bronson sets out to explore the food scene that has made "Queens the culinary heart of the world."
Action Bronson is no stranger to the food industry, having worked as a chef before transitioning to the world of music. His passion for food is evident in every episode of the show, and season 3's premiere is no exception. Bronson is joined by his friends and colleagues Meyhem Lauren, Big Body Bes, and The Alchemist as they embark on a food adventure across Queens.
The episode opens with the group taking a tour of a local butcher shop before heading to Roast N Co, a Peruvian restaurant that has gained a reputation for its succulent rotisserie chicken. The restaurant's owner demonstrates the process of roasting the chicken on a spit, using special Peruvian spices and herbs. The team samples the chicken, which is tender and juicy, and the spices add a unique flavor that sets it apart from the typical roasted chicken.
Next up is De Mole, a Mexican restaurant that serves a variety of traditional dishes and modern twists. The team tries a selection of tacos, each one packed with different flavors and textures. They also sample a unique take on guacamole, which includes pumpkin seeds and goes perfectly with the tacos.
The group then heads to Pesso's, an Italian restaurant that has been a staple in the Queens community for over 80 years. They try a classic New York-style pizza, as well as a pasta dish with a rich red sauce. The owner of the restaurant shares the history of the establishment, which has been passed down through generations of the Pesso family.
One of the highlights of the episode is when the team visits a local food truck called Jhal NYC. The truck specializes in Bengali street food, and the team tries a dish called Kathi Rolls. The rolls feature tender grilled meat wrapped in a flaky paratha bread and drizzled with spicy chutney. The team is blown away by the flavors and complexity of the dish, which they describe as "explosive."
The team also visits John Brown Smokehouse, a BBQ joint that has garnered a cult following in Queens. The owner, Josh Bowen, takes the team on a tour of the kitchen and shows them how the meat is smoked to perfection. The team tries a selection of meats, including brisket, pulled pork, and ribs, each one infused with smoky flavor and melt-in-your-mouth tenderness.
The final stop on the food tour is Cannelle Patisserie, a French bakery known for its delicate pastries and desserts. The team samples a variety of treats, from croissants to macarons, each one expertly crafted and bursting with flavor. The owner of the bakery shares the story behind her inspiration to start the business, and the team marvels at the artistry and dedication required to create such intricate desserts.
